Transaction
ef75cd4df386a99d840ddbf087ab204ec86337f134d30012a937cb76a7bd436a
Confirmed1,730,119 confirmsChain LockedPendingAsset Transfer
Summary
- Hash
- ef75cd4df386a99d840ddbf087ab204ec86337f134d30012a937cb76a7bd436a
- Block
- #757,620
- Timestamp
- 10/21/2017, 10:26:19 PM3156 days ago
- Confirmations
- 1,730,119
- Total Input
- 23.00023000
- Total Output
- 23.00023000
- Fee
- 0.00000000
- Size
- 4,186 bytes
Value distribution
- XbxRoB…z8WcrW 4.3%
- XdRDsP…F5aG5v 4.3%
- Xdsj6v…1qGDtE 4.3%
- XgJmwe…jvEQAg 4.3%
- XhdsCw…5wtxxV 4.3%
- XiTLpg…nugrY4 4.3%
- Xip23f…wKHYFy 4.3%
- Xj5jAf…vfj7rq 4.3%
- + 15 more
Total Input23.00023000
Total Output23.00023000
Network Fee0.00000000